3.) A Kestrel 3000 hand-held weather station. Price $125 OBO shipped.

This device has weathered two hurricanes, numerous severe storm environments and most recently a heat burst in June. I have found it extremely accurate, and capable of measuring temperature, dewpoint, RH, wind speed as well as heat index/wind chills...while maintaining maximum values as well. Easy to store in your chase gear and has a nice wrist strap/lanyard so it won't blow away.
